Delayed September jobs report shows US added surprising 119K jobs: What to know

The Department of Labor said Thursday the U.S. economy added 119,000 jobs in September, above economists' estimates. The unemployment rate rose to 4.4% in September, which was higher than economists' expectations.

Despite supporting 'Measure A,' South Bay DA launches investigation into spending of funds

The Santa Clara County district attorney on Tuesday announced he's launching a civil investigation into how funds from Measure A will be spent. This, after the county executive said he will recommend all funds be used for healthcare, not a broad list of items including healthcare and public safety. Many members of the law enforcement community said they felt duped by the decision.
